             Summary: ACE merging not behaving correctly if not using managed 
principals

{{org.apache.jackrabbit.api.security.JackrabbitAccessControlList#addEntry()}} 
does not work correctly, if the given principal is not retrieved from the 
PrincipalManager.

this used to work in jackrabbit 2.x.

the problem is probably in 
{{org.apache.jackrabbit.oak.security.authorization.accesscontrol.ACL#internalAddEntry}}
 where the principals are "equalled" instead of comparing their names.

note, that adding an ACE with such a principal works, just the 
merging/overwriting detection doesn't.

test:
{code}
  Principal p1 = new Principal() { getName(){return "foo"}};
  Principal p2 = new Principal() { getName(){return "foo"}};
  acl.addEntry(p1, privileges, true);
  acl.addEntry(p2, privileges, false);
  ...
  save(); // throws
{code}
